Joy Is Something I Create Every Day
Joy is something I create every day, determined to procure it.
Delighting in her sunshine colors.
Hot pink.
Orange.
Yellow.
Neon Green.
Joy is drawing my wild women,
My pirate queens, my gypsy soul princesses.
Joy is painting wildly until they are alive and smiling.
Until their eyes light up something wonderful in me that
I sometimes think will never be found again.
Joy is something I strive for, I live for, I share readily,
knowing the more I throw around in pixie dust packages, and
key lime pie talk, the more enthusiasm I will glean for myself.
To have full-blown joy, I write poetry, and I share it with the masses.
Laughing when they do not understand, smiling when they do.
Joyously living my truth. Something I create every day, so I can live.
